Transaction 24ab84eaa34db14a56c27c8e151cf2c3af63dab8eb704d0a1b625d23f2d9492d

2 Input
2 Outputs
  • 24ab84eaa34db14a56c27c8e151cf2c3af63dab8eb704d0a1b625d23f2d9492d:0
  • value  326605
    address  bc1qmfwkw42m85np0dr4vykyxhuj60tj6m95hpzz6k
  • 24ab84eaa34db14a56c27c8e151cf2c3af63dab8eb704d0a1b625d23f2d9492d:1
  • value  4080926
    address  3EDyCpqFVvcxivS79k6dRRmvRWUARGxV6k